About this role | Mō tēnei tūranga

 

We have multiple opportunities for an experienced Senior Data Warehouse Developer to join a high-impact team supporting the Ministry’s enterprise data platforms. This role is central to the development and evolution of our data warehousing and business intelligence solutions that underpin data and insights across the education sector. This is a core Data Warehousing team with the opportunity to contribute to defining ways of working and ensure collaboration occurs across both Data and Digital Delivery. Supported by Digital Practices, the team plays a key role enabling greater use of data for the Ministry, the schools, and our learners.

To be successful in the role, you will bring

  • Prior experience within the New Zealand Government would be an advantage but not essential.
  • Experience in the use and development of data warehousing and BI reporting technologies.
  • A good understanding of database and data warehouse concepts, with demonstrated experience in Ralph Kimball and data vault data warehouse approaches.
  • Extensive use of SQL, SQL Server, T-SQL and ETL tooling, such as SSIS and BimlFlex.
  • Exposure to working with agile software development methodologies and an understanding of software development lifecycle (SDLC).
  • Experience in data analysis, modelling and reporting.
  • Advanced problem solving and data analytical skills
  • Knowledge of software languages such as C#, Python or Java.
  • An interest in Continuous Integration/Continuous Deployment automation.
  • An understanding of data management principles, such as Data Quality, Reference Data, MDM, Metadata Management.

About our group and team | Mātau rōpū ake

 

Matihiko | Digital leads the Ministry’s technology strategy, overseeing digital and data services, driving the cross-agency Connected Ako strategy, enabling system-wide digital investment, and aligning with government digital and data best practices.

 

Its two core responsibilities are:

 

•              Operating a secure, resilient digital environment for the Ministry, including networks, devices, tools, and data infrastructure.

•              Managing digital services that support the education sector’s funding, enrolment, assessment, identity, and school network needs.
